Common Causes of Can Am Maverick X3 Spark Arrestor Cap Falling Off
The Can Am Maverick X3 is a popular off-road vehicle known for its power and performance. However, like any machine, it can experience issues from time to time. One common problem that owners may encounter is the spark arrestor cap falling off. This can be frustrating and potentially dangerous, as it can lead to sparks and debris being expelled from the exhaust system. In this article, we will explore some of the common causes of this issue and provide troubleshooting tips to help you resolve it.
One possible cause of the spark arrestor cap falling off is a loose or damaged retaining screw. Over time, the screw that holds the cap in place can become loose due to vibrations and off-road use. Additionally, if the screw is damaged or worn, it may not provide a secure hold for the cap. To address this issue, you can try tightening the retaining screw using a screwdriver or replacing it with a new one if it is damaged.
Another potential cause of the spark arrestor cap falling off is a worn or damaged cap itself. If the cap is old or has been subjected to harsh conditions, it may become weakened or cracked, leading to it coming loose. In this case, you will need to replace the cap with a new one. It is important to ensure that you choose a high-quality replacement cap that is compatible with your Can Am Maverick X3 model.
Additionally, improper installation of the spark arrestor cap can also cause it to fall off. It is crucial to follow the manufacturer’s instructions when installing the cap to ensure a secure fit. Make sure that the cap is aligned properly and that the retaining screw is tightened adequately. If you are unsure about the correct installation procedure, consult the owner’s manual or seek assistance from a professional.
Furthermore, excessive heat can also contribute to the spark arrestor cap falling off. The intense heat generated by the engine and exhaust system can cause the metal components to expand and contract, potentially loosening the cap. To mitigate this issue, you can try using a high-temperature adhesive or sealant to secure the cap in place. Be sure to choose a product that is specifically designed for use in high-temperature environments.

Steps to Troubleshoot Can Am Maverick X3 Spark Arrestor Cap Falling Off Issue
The Can Am Maverick X3 is a powerful and popular off-road vehicle that is known for its performance and durability. However, like any machine, it can experience issues from time to time. One common problem that some Maverick X3 owners have encountered is the spark arrestor cap falling off. This can be frustrating and potentially dangerous, as it can lead to sparks and debris being expelled from the exhaust system. In this article, we will discuss some troubleshooting tips to help you address this issue.
The first step in troubleshooting the spark arrestor cap falling off issue is to inspect the cap and the exhaust system. Look for any signs of damage or wear on the cap itself, as well as on the threads of the exhaust pipe. If you notice any cracks, breaks, or stripped threads, it may be necessary to replace the cap or repair the exhaust system.
Next, check the tightness of the cap. Make sure it is securely fastened to the exhaust pipe. If it feels loose or if you can easily twist it by hand, it may not be properly tightened. Use a wrench or pliers to tighten the cap, being careful not to overtighten it, as this can cause damage.
If the cap is tight and in good condition, but still falls off, the issue may be with the exhaust system itself. Over time, the exhaust pipe can become warped or misaligned, causing the cap to not fit properly. In this case, it may be necessary to have the exhaust system inspected and repaired by a professional.
Another possible cause of the spark arrestor cap falling off is excessive vibration. Off-road vehicles like the Maverick X3 are subjected to rough terrain and can experience a lot of vibration during operation. This can cause the cap to loosen and eventually fall off. To address this issue, consider installing vibration dampeners or using lock washers when securing the cap to the exhaust pipe. These can help to reduce the effects of vibration and keep the cap in place.
In some cases, the spark arrestor cap falling off may be due to improper installation. If you have recently replaced the cap or performed any maintenance on the exhaust system, double-check that everything is installed correctly. Refer to the owner’s manual or consult a professional if you are unsure.
